Output dbfa674830311d0b47ed344ec0e9e58d6dcf5802da32a9c72d709deded0d3bdd:1

value
98063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510f855f79287638ef708bf23052289731614408 OP_EQUAL
address
395dFVuUUSLpggbFPX3TttZDzhQC5ctfzT
transaction
dbfa674830311d0b47ed344ec0e9e58d6dcf5802da32a9c72d709deded0d3bdd
confirmations
3423
spent
true